Job Description
This team is responsible for assisting clinicians, residents, interns, and students during routine and emergency surgical procedures. You will instruct senior veterinary students in demonstrating and maintaining aseptic techniques before, during, and after large and small animal surgeries, with opportunities to scrub in at times. Must maintain daily flow of surgical operations to ensure availability of personnel and operating rooms for all procedures. This position orders and maintains supplies, performs central sterile procedures including cleaning, packaging, and sterilizing surgical instruments and supplies, and may assist in other areas as directed by supervisor. CSS department employees are essential and must report to work during inclement weather and authorized closings and are compensated with additional pay and/or compensatory leave. Position includes overnight, weekend, and holiday on-call time rotated throughout the team which is compensated with additional pay. Must be able to report within 30 minutes when on call.
Required Qualifications
Successful candidate must have experience in veterinary care of large and small animals; working knowledge of basic companion and large animal anatomy and physiology; experience in hospital central sterile supply (CSS) and operating rooms; ability to handle and restrain all species of animals; knowledge of surgical suite, CSS instrumentation and sterile technique; excellent communication skills; rabies prophylaxis required (provided by employer).
Preferred Qualifications
International Association of Healthcare Central Service Materiel Management (IAHCSMM), Certified Registered Central Sterile Technician (CRCST), or eligible for completion within 12 months of hire.
